  24 import java.security.Provider;
  25 import java.security.Security;
  26 import java.security.MessageDigest;
  27 import java.security.NoSuchAlgorithmException;
  28 
  29 /*
  30  * @test
  31  * @bug 8156059
  32  * @summary Test expected NoSuchAlgorithmException is thrown
  33  *          if using SHA-3 with unsupported providers
  34  */
  35 
  36 public class UnsupportedProvider {
  37 
  38     public static void main(String args[]) {
  39         String[] algorithms = { "SHA3-224", "SHA3-256", "SHA3-384",
  40                 "SHA3-512" };
  41 
  42         for (Provider prov : Security.getProviders()) {
  43             for (String algo : algorithms) {
  44                 try {
  45                     String provName = prov.getName();
  46                     MessageDigest md = MessageDigest.getInstance(algo, prov);
  47 
  48                     if (!isSHA3Supported(provName)) {
  49                         throw new RuntimeException("SHA-3 is not supported by "
  50                                 + provName + " provider, but expected "
  51                                 + "NoSuchAlgorithmException is not thrown");
  52                     }
  53                 } catch (NoSuchAlgorithmException ex) {
  54                     if (isSHA3Supported(prov.getName())) {
  55                         throw new RuntimeException("SHA-3 should be supported "
  56                                 + "by " + prov.getName() + " provider, got"
  57                                 + " unexpected NoSuchAlgorithmException");
  58                     }
  59                     continue;
  60                 }
  61             }
  62         }
  63     }
  64 
  65     // Check if specific provider supports SHA-3 hash algorithms
  66     static boolean isSHA3Supported(String provName) {
  67         if ("SUN".equals(provName)) {
  68             return true;
  69         }
  70         return false;
  71     }
  72 }
